Yogurt Creme (Kathy Wilkins- Chelsea's mom)

Strain 1 quart of plain yogurt (I use a wire strainer lined with cheesecloth) for about 18-24 hours. You should strain out about 1/2 the volume...so you'll have about 2 cups of pretty firm yogurt cheese. Thin the yogurt cheese with milk (about 1/4 cup) a tablespoon or two at a time. It'll get nice and soft and fluffy. Then add about 1/4 of frozen OJ concentrate, vanilla to taste (I use a lot - about 2 tsp), and about 1 T honey (optional, to taste). You'll end up with about 2 1/2 cups of yogurt creme. My NOTE: I don't use milk to thin it, I use almond milk. You could use rice milk too. Then I get some blueberries and that pumpkin flax granola from Costco and layer it. YUMMY!
